Documents Required for MGSU Counseling 2026: Complete Admission Checklist

Getting your name in the merit list is only the first step. The final seat confirmation at Maharaja Ganga Singh University (MGSU) and its affiliated colleges depends entirely on the **Document Verification (Counseling)** process.

Whether you are taking admission in a UG course (BA, BSc, BCom), PG course (MA, MSc), or professional course (B.Ed, LLB), failing to produce even a single original document can lead to the cancellation of your seat. ⚠️ Important Rule

You must carry Original Documents for verification along with two sets of self-attested photocopies. The college will keep the photocopies and return the originals immediately after verification (except for Transfer & Migration Certificates).

πŸ“ The Master Checklist (For All Courses)

Keep these documents arranged in the following order in your file folder:

# Document Name Purpose
1 Admission Application Form Printout of the online form you filled.
2 10th Marksheet & Certificate Proof of Date of Birth (DOB).
3 12th Marksheet Proof of eligibility for UG courses.
4 Graduation Marksheets All 3 years (For PG admission only).
5 Transfer Certificate (TC) Original required from last school/college.
6 Character Certificate (CC) Issued by the Principal of the last institute.
7 Migration Certificate If you are coming from a different board/university.

πŸ“‚ Category-Wise Special Documents

If you are claiming a reservation seat or fee relaxation, these documents are mandatory. Without them, you will be treated as a "General" category candidate.

  • Caste Certificate: For SC/ST/OBC/MBC students.
    Note: OBC/MBC certificates should not be older than 6 months (or 1 year with affidavit).
  • EWS Certificate: For Economically Weaker Section candidates (Valid for the current financial year).
  • Income Certificate: Required if applying for scholarships or fee waivers (less than β‚Ή2.5 Lakh/year).
  • Domicile Certificate (Mul Niwas): Proof of Rajasthan residency.
  • PH/Divyang Certificate: For differently-abled candidates (issued by CMO).
  • Widow/Divorcee Certificate: If applicable for female candidates.

πŸ›‘ What is a Gap Certificate/Affidavit?

This is the most common reason for admission delays. If there is a gap of 1 or more years between your last qualified exam and the current admission year (e.g., passed 12th in 2024, applying for BA in 2026), you need a **Gap Certificate**.

How to make it:
Go to a Notary Public. Ask for a "Gap Affidavit" on a β‚Ή50 stamp paper. It should state: "I did not take admission in any regular course during this period and I was preparing for competitive exams."

πŸ’° Fee Receipt & Photos

Don't forget the small essentials:

  • Fee Challan: The proof of the online registration fee payment.
  • Photographs: Carry at least 4 recent passport-size photos (same as the one uploaded on the form).
  • Aadhaar Card: Original + Copy for identity verification.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q. Can I submit the TC/Migration later?

Usually, colleges allow 10-15 days time if you submit a written application stating that your previous school hasn't issued it yet. However, this depends on the principal's discretion.

Q. My 12th Marksheet is from DigiLocker. Is it valid?

Yes, DigiLocker marksheets are legally valid. However, the college may ask you to submit the original hard copy once you receive it from the board.

Q. Is the anti-ragging affidavit mandatory?

Yes, most government colleges now require students and parents to sign an anti-ragging undertaking at the time of admission.
